When planning a hardscape project, several factors influence your final investment. The total square footage is the primary driver, but the complexity of the design—such as curves, patterns, or multi-level tiers—adds to labor time. Site accessibility matters too; if crews need specialized equipment to move materials into a tight backyard, that affects the bottom line. Material choice, from standard concrete blocks to premium natural stone, significantly shifts the budget. Additionally, your current ground condition determines how much excavation and base preparation is required for long-term stability.
A 3-piece patio set generally includes two chairs and a small coordinating side table. This configuration is the standard choice for creating a conversation spot on a front porch or a cozy reading area in the garden. You would choose this set when you want to define a specific, intimate seating zone without taking up a large amount of square footage. It provides enough space for two people to sit comfortably while keeping drinks or books within reach.

Driveway pavers offer a significant upgrade over asphalt for Raleigh homes. Pavers are more durable, less prone to cracking in temperature swings, and can be repaired piece by piece if damaged. Concrete pavers are a popular choice for Raleigh patios because they are cost-effective and versatile. They come in many colors, shapes, and sizes, allowing for diverse design possibilities.
